Hypertext Webster Gateway: "alkarsin"
From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913) (web1913)
Alkarsin \Al*kar"sin\, n. [Alkali + arsenic + -in.] (Chem.)
A spontaneously inflammable liquid, having a repulsive odor,
and consisting of cacodyl and its oxidation products; --
called also {Cadel's fuming liquid}.
